Forest Hills, NY – Doctor Who Hired Hitman to Kill Husband Loses Appeal

    34

    Dr. Mazoltuv BorukhovaForest Hills, NY – A Queens woman serving a life sentence for having her estranged dentist husband gunned down in front of their young daughter has lost her appeal to overturn the conviction despite errors made by prosecutors.

    Dr. Mazoltuv Borukhova was found guilty of first-degree murder and conspiracy after she hired cousin Mikhail Mallayev to kill hubby Daniel Malakov on the morning of Oct. 28, 2007.

    Borukhova’s appeals lawyer, Alan Dershowitz, charged that several statements introduced into evidence by prosecutors should not have been allowed because his client had not been given her Miranda warnings.

    The Appellate Division agreed that was a mistake but found that the evidence against Borukhova was so “overwhelming” that it didn’t affect the verdict.

    Malakov was shot in the back in front of the couple’s 4-year-old daughter, Michelle, at a Queens park. The couple had been in the middle of a bitter custody battle.
